编程用什么电脑配置好
-
要选择什么样的电脑配置来进行编程,首先需要考虑的是编程语言和开发环境的要求。不同的编程语言对电脑配置的需求是不同的,以下是一些常见的编程语言和对应的推荐电脑配置。
-
Python:对于Python来说,基本的编程环境比较轻量,所以使用常规配置就可以满足需求。一般来说,8GB或16GB的内存,i5或更高的处理器,和256GB以上的硬盘空间足够了。
-
Java:Java开发通常需要较高的电脑配置。至少16GB的内存是必要的,i7或更高级别的处理器可以更好地支持Java的编译和运行,512GB以上的硬盘空间可以提供足够的存储空间。
-
C++:由于C++是编译型语言,需要较高的计算能力和内存容量。16GB以上的内存是必须的,i7或更高级别的处理器可以提供更好的计算性能,至少512GB的硬盘空间可以提供充足的存储空间。
-
Web开发:对于前端开发,一般来说,至少8GB的内存,i5或更高级别的处理器,和256GB以上的硬盘空间是足够的。而对于后端开发,需要更高的计算能力和内存容量,至少16GB的内存,i7或更高级别的处理器,和512GB以上的硬盘空间是推荐的。
除了以上推荐的配置,还有一些其他因素也值得考虑:
-
显卡:如果您的编程工作需要进行图形处理或运行一些复杂的算法,选择一款独立显卡会有更好的性能。
-
屏幕:对于编程来说,一个大屏幕和高分辨率是很有帮助的,可以提供更好的视觉体验和更大的工作区域。
-
操作系统:大多数编程工作可以在Windows、macOS或Linux系统上进行,选择一个您熟悉和喜欢的操作系统即可。
综上所述,选择合适的电脑配置来进行编程取决于所使用的编程语言、开发环境以及个人的需求和预算。根据以上推荐的配置和因素,您可以根据自己的实际情况来选择适合的电脑配置。
1年前 -
-
编程对电脑配置的要求相对较低,可以在很多不同的电脑配置中进行编程工作。以下是一些常见的电脑配置建议,适合大多数编程任务:
-
处理器:首选英特尔i5或更高的处理器,或者AMD Ryzen 5或更高的处理器。这些处理器具有足够的处理能力以运行大部分编程任务,例如编译代码和运行虚拟机等。
-
内存:建议至少8GB的内存。编程时会使用到许多开发工具和编辑器,同时需要运行代码和调试程序,因此需要足够的内存来支持这些任务。
-
存储:建议使用至少250GB的固态硬盘(SSD)作为系统盘。SSD具有更快的读写速度,可以加快编译和加载文件的速度,提高编程效率。
-
显卡:对大多数编程任务来说,并不需要强大的独立显卡。集成显卡即可满足编程需求。但如果需要进行图形处理或者进行机器学习等需要GPU加速的任务,可以考虑选择具备独立显卡的配置。
-
操作系统:选择常用的操作系统,例如Windows、macOS或Linux系统。大多数编程语言和开发工具都可以在这些系统上运行,并且受到广泛支持。
此外,还有一些其他因素需要考虑,例如屏幕大小和分辨率,以确保舒适的编程体验。此外,外接键盘和鼠标也可以提高使用的便利性。最重要的是,根据个人需要和预算,选择适合自己的配置。编程不一定需要非常高端的电脑配置,只需要满足基本的要求即可进行大部分编程任务。
1年前 -
-
为了满足编程的需求,电脑配置非常重要。下面将从硬件和软件两方面介绍编程所需的电脑配置。
一、硬件配置
-
CPU(中央处理器):CPU是电脑的核心,对于编程来说,需要选择一款多核心处理器,以提高编译和运行速度。常见的选择有Intel Core i5或i7系列,或者AMD Ryzen 5或7系列。
-
内存(RAM):编程过程中,需要同时运行多个开发工具和应用程序,因此需要足够的内存来支持。对于大多数编程需求来说,16GB内存已经够用,如果预计进行一些较为复杂和大型的项目,则可以考虑32GB内存。
-
存储(硬盘):需要一块快速的存储设备,来存储程序代码和开发环境。推荐使用一块固态硬盘(SSD)来提高读写速度。建议选择容量较大的固态硬盘,例如至少500GB的容量。
-
显卡(GPU):对于一般的编程任务来说,独立显卡并不是必需品,集成显卡已经足够满足需求。然而,如果你在进行机器学习等需要GPU加速的任务,那么选择一款支持CUDA的NVIDIA显卡可能更适合。
-
显示器:选择一块高分辨率的显示器可以提高编程效率,因为可以同时显示更多的代码和文档。推荐选择分辨率为1920×1080或更高的显示屏,并保证显示器尺寸足够大。
-
键盘和鼠标:长时间编程会对手部和手腕造成一定的压力,因此选择一个舒适的键盘和鼠标是非常重要的。
二、软件配置
-
操作系统:常见的操作系统有Windows、macOS和Linux。Windows是最常见的操作系统,适用于大多数编程任务。macOS是苹果电脑的操作系统,适用于移动开发和前端开发。Linux则是开源免费的操作系统,适合高级用户和服务器开发。
-
集成开发环境(IDE):选择一个适合编程语言的IDE可以提高开发效率。例如,Java开发可以使用Eclipse或IntelliJ IDEA,Python开发可以使用PyCharm或Jupyter Notebook,Web开发可以使用Visual Studio Code或Atom。根据自己的需求选择合适的IDE。
-
版本控制系统:使用版本控制系统来管理代码是一种良好的编程实践。最常用的版本控制系统是Git,可以使用Git Bash或者SourceTree等软件来管理代码版本。
-
虚拟化软件:如果需要在不同的操作系统上进行开发和测试,可以使用虚拟化软件。常见的虚拟化软件有VirtualBox和VMware,可以创建虚拟机来模拟不同的操作环境。
总结:编程所需的电脑配置主要涉及硬件和软件两方面。在硬件方面,选择一款多核心处理器、足够内存和大容量的固态硬盘等。在软件方面,选择适合编程语言的IDE、版本控制系统和虚拟化软件等。选择合适的电脑配置可以提高编程效率和开发体验。
1年前 -